Benefits of Online Learning in Professional Fields
In today's dynamic and competitive professional landscape, the importance for continuous education and skill development is paramount. Therefore, distance learning has emerged as a viable solution for individuals seeking to advance their careers through professional degrees. This innovative approach to education offers a range of advantages that make it an increasingly popular choice among working professionals.
- Enhanced Flexibility and Accessibility: Distance learning programs provide the flexibility to study at one's own pace and schedule, accommodating the demands of a busy professional life.
- Cost-Effectiveness: Online degrees often provide a more affordable alternative to traditional on-campus programs, reducing expenses associated with commuting, accommodation, and other logistical costs.
- Expanded Career Opportunities: By gaining specialized knowledge and skills through distance learning, individuals can expand their career prospects and consider new opportunities in their fields of interest.
Additionally, distance learning platforms often leverage cutting-edge technology to facilitate an engaging and interactive learning experience. Students can benefit from a wealth of online resources, including virtual classrooms, audiovisual materials, and collaborative study groups.
